Step 1: Emergency Response
Within 60 minutes of your call, our team will arrive on-site to assess the damage and begin the mitigation process. Our technicians are equipped with the latest equipment to quickly and efficiently extract water and prevent further damage.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using specialized equipment, our team will extract as much water as possible from the affected area.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and drying equipment to remove excess moisture from the air and affected areas. This step is essential in preventing mold growth and ensuring your home is safe.
Step 4: Sanitizing and Cleaning
Our team will thoroughly sanitize and clean the affected areas to prevent the growth of bacteria, mold, and mildew. This step is crucial in ensuring your home is safe and healthy.
Step 5: Reconstruction and Repair
Once the mitigation process is complete, our team will work with you to rebuild and repair any damaged areas. We’ll ensure that all repairs are done to code and meet local building standards.

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Mitigation
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Our team has seen the devastating effects of water damage, and we’re here to help you identify the warning signs and take proactive steps to prevent it.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ent odors can be a sign of mold growth or water damage. If you notice a musty smell in your home, it’s essential to investigate further and address the issue quickly.
Warped or Buckled Floors
Warped or buckled floors can be a sign of water damage or excessive moisture. If you notice any changes in your floors, it’s crucial to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Stains on Walls or Ceilings
Unexplained stains on walls or ceilings can be a sign of water damage or leaks. If you notice any stains, it’s essential to investigate further and address the issue quickly.
Increased Humidity
Excessive humidity can lead to mold growth and water damage. If you notice increased humidity in your home, it’s crucial to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Leaks or Water Spots
Leaks or water spots can be a sign of water damage or excessive moisture. If you notice any leaks or water spots,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Common Questions About Water Damage Mitigation
Q: What is water damage mitigation?
A: Water damage mitigation is the process of reducing the damage caused by water to a property. Our team uses specialized equipment and expertise to extract water, dry the affected area, and prevent further damage.
Q: How long does water damage mitigation take?
A: The length of time for water damage mitigation depends on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a free estimate and work with you to get your home back to normal as quickly as possible.
Q: Is water damage mitigation covered by insurance?
A: Yes, water damage mitigation is often covered by insurance. Our team will work with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process and get you back to normal as quickly as possible.
